Fire Erupts at Burlington Costco, Store Evacuated
Fire at Costco prompts store evacuation in Ontario
Share
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email
A fire started at a Costco in Burlington on Sunday morning.

Burlington Fire responded to calls about a compactor fire at the back of the Costco store on Brant Street around 11 a. m.

In a post on X (formerly Twitter), user Graham Paine reported that firefighters were on site with smoke visible and flames coming from the compactor area.

It’s said that light smoke entered the store and sprinklers went off.

The building was cleared out as firefighters worked to get to the compactor and control the fire.

No word yet on whether anyone got hurt, and investigators are looking into what caused the fire.
